About this role

Company Description

Fenix Resources Ltd (ASX: FEX) is a fully integrated mining, logistics and port services business operating in Western Australia’s Mid-West. With a current production rate of over 4 million tonnes of iron ore per annum and a clear pathway to 10Mtpa, Fenix is building a long-term, sustainable operation.

Job Description

Location: Geraldton
Roster: Monday to Friday 
Type: Permanent 

To support our continued growth, we are seeking a proactive and organised Administration Assistant to join our team. The successful candidate will play an important role in ensuring the efficient day-to-day operation of administrative functions across our haulage, mining and workshop functions. This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ated individual to grow and develop within a dynamic and supportive work environment.

  • Time Sheet Management – responsible for accurately completing timesheets to ensure timely processing of employee payroll.
  • Mex Workorders – Handling work orders, purchase orders and bookings for the maintenance and repair of equipment. This involves liaising closely with the service providers to ensure accurate scheduling, timely completion of works and accurate billing.
  • Contractor Management – corresponding with preferred contracting companies to fulfil various requirements such as site access, accommodation, meals, flights and purchase order requirements.
  • New starter relocation assistance – work closely with management and real estate agents in relation to the relocation of new employees.
  • Management of Alcolizer Equipment – Responsible for managing the wall mounted breathalyser ensuring they undergo calibration as required every (6-12 months) and maintaining accurate records for calibration services.
  • Accurately record and track safety related data to support compliance efforts and ongoing safety initiatives including compiling monthly toolbox meeting minutes and adding to the action register, entering lead indicators into the safety system.
  • Provide general administration support to the management team
  • Assist with recruitment and onboarding activities for new team members 

Qualifications

  • Previous administration experience preferably in the logistic or transport industry
  • Experienced in the use of Microsoft Office Suite particularly Excel, Work and Outlook
  • Familiar with using multiple ERP systems.
  • Previous experience working in an evolving and fast paced environment would be advantageous
